Handover note — Lumenpane admin dashboard

Dark-mode support shipped last sprint and is now the default for new accounts. Support should know: theme preference is stored per user, not per browser, and a stale cache can show mixed themes until a hard refresh. Chart colors remap automatically. The theming service reads the following configuration values.

config for baweg-yawep:
[quenion]
host = quenion.qorveltech.local
user = quenion_svc
database = quenion_prod

## Approvals: Replica Lag Alarm

The Driftmark read-replica lag alarm pages when lag exceeds 30 seconds for five minutes. Support may acknowledge but not silence it. Threshold changes, muting windows, and replica failover all require written approval first — file a request in the ops queue with justification. Emergency failovers still need retroactive approval within 24 hours. Do not edit the alarm config directly. All approvals for this alarm go through:

signatory, yahog-badug: Quenix Ulaael

New folks: if the seat-map renderer for the Orvello Playhouse build fails in CI, check the fixture for stale tier definitions first — that's the cause nine times out of ten. Regenerate fixtures, rerun, and only then escalate. Attach the failing run's build token, which appears below.

trace token, kajeg-tadup: htk31_ea4436123ab4c9e337062126feef2c5

Hey Marisol,

Quick handover before I drop off rotation. The date-format localization work in Quillboard is mostly done — DD/MM ordering now respects locale packs, but the Veltrian calendar edge case still throws warnings in staging. Nothing blocking the release train, just flag it in the notes. If anything breaks overnight, ping the i18n owner at the address below.

escalation mailbox, bagef-bagag: oliax.drumir.jorath@crelvolabs.test